Officially operating for only three months, the Brazilian C6 Bank already has an incubator open to the community

The fintech that was born with digital banking status wants to expand its open innovation DNA

  • Opp Garagem will be a program that will seek solutions to problems typical of C6 Bank’s business;
  • With a registered capital of BRL 315 million, C6 is expected to receive a total of BRL 500 million in investments in 2019 alone from its partners.

This fintech was officially born in August this year with 200,000 customers and free-of-charge transactions, as already shown by LABS. C6 Bank, the newest Brazilian digital bank, has announced the creation of an idea incubator in an interview with Forbes Brasil.

According to the publication, Opp Garage will be a program that will seek solutions to typical C6 Bank business issues involving students, developers and technology enthusiasts, and will have three issues in 2020 within Opp, the startup program that was born together with C6 Bank.

Behind the company, are former executives of the major Brazilian investment bank BTG-Pactual, as Marcelo Kalim, controlling shareholder, Leandro Torres and others.

With a social capital of BRL 315 million, the partners plan to invest a total of BRL 500 million in the company by 2019. And they know they need to use these features to accelerate their expansion in an environment with more established names such as Nubank and Banco Inter.

“Now we have Opp Startups, which accelerates business, and Opp Garage, which accelerates ideas. Both are mainly focused on people, which generate opportunities from their relationship with C6, ” Opp’s head Thiago Soares told Forbes.

The program will select up to 10 proposals and award up to three of them with BRL 20,000 each. Winners may choose to develop their ideas at the bank hub or outside. If they choose the first option and manage to develop a prototype, they can receive another BRL 20,000.
